> On Wednesday 23 April 2008 13:20:25 Tanguy Krotoff wrote:
>  Phonon 4.0 is part of KDE 4.0
>  Phonon 4.1 is part of Qt 4.4
>  Phonon 4.2 will be part of KDE 4.1
>  Phonon 4.3 will most likely be part of Qt 4.5
>  Phonon 4.4 wil probably be in  KDE 4.2
>
>  and so forth
>
>  > (since I use heavily Phonon, I need the latest version so I will
>  > continue to patch Qt with the latest Phonon on my computer)
>
>  Or you can just build it from kdelibs and make sure that it's found first by
>  the linker and the dynamic linker. The 4.2 version (current KDE trunk) is
>  backwards compatible with Qt 4.4's (version 4.1).
